
Beggar-ticks
Bidens pilosa
Beggar-ticks is a vigorous, fast-growing plant that adapts easily to a wide range of soils and light conditions, making it very easy to establish. It has a long history of medicinal use in tropical and subtropical regions and attracts a variety of pollinators. Note that its barbed seeds cling to clothing and animal fur, so site it away from pathways or areas where spread is undesirable.
